The electronic trading organisation is expanding its London team in 2025 and is looking for a talented Senior C++ Software Engineer to be part of this exciting journey. What the client offers: Stability and growth: Be part of a large investment banking group. Innovation and leadership: Opportunity to lead projects and contribute to the development strategy of a low-latency platform. Collaborative environment: Work with a dynamic team in London and work with colleagues in the US. As a Senior C++ Software Engineer, you will: Contribute to the development strategy of their core electronic platform. Assist the Engineering Manager with the growth of the team. Define and be involved in development projects for their real-time trading engine. Work collaboratively with internal and external testing and engineering teams. Drive advancements in platform automation. Take ownership of business and technical change requests. Design and plan software change documentation. Conduct integration testing to ensure high-quality QA. The Senior C++ Software Engineer requirements: A STEM background. Experience developing electronic trading software. Significant C++ development experience within a financial services setting. STL and UNIX environment experience. Experience with electronic trading, exchange trading, low-latency trading, and financial-based trading systems. Strong analytical skills for troubleshooting and diagnostics. Ability to suggest and research new technologies, and quickly adapt to change. Future-proofing their technology environment is key for this position. They need a Lead C++ Software Engineer who can bring new ideas, contribute to projects, assist with the adoption of automation, and help senior stakeholders grow the team.
#J-18808-Ljbffr